Where is the Newler family from?

You can see how Newler families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Newler family name was found in the USA between 1840 and 1920. The most Newler families were found in USA in 1920. In 1840 there were 2 Newler families living in Maryland. This was 100% of all the recorded Newler's in USA. Maryland had the highest population of Newler families in 1840.
